Job Description:

Role within the CS desk team dedicated to perform back office tasks in Global Distribution Systems (Amadeus, Travelport, Sabre), to monitor CS queues and refunds. The main objective is to finalize all types of changes and cancellations in GDS tools, as well as providing quote and support frontline agents regarding general questions concerning specific AIR processes or policies.

Job Responsibility:

  • Responsible for quoting voluntary and involuntary changes, rebooking and reissuing air tickets
  • Works with GDS/NDC/consolidator systems queues and takes action when necessary according to internal handling guidelines
  • Handles refund requests and follow-ups settled via BSP platform
  • Should report any airline policy changes or updates to line manager/supervisor to contribute to the maintenance of Omio’s internal documentation
  • Monitors Omio air internal queues in our ticketing system and internal communication channels
  • Contacts airlines by email and phone when applicable
  • Supports frontline by reading and quoting customers requests for AIR bookings (English)
  • Performs other duties as required

Requirements:

  • Certified studies in tourism with GDS systems
  • Proficiency in using Global Distribution Systems (GDS) with certified experience of two years on GDS for ticket reissue and refunds handling
  • Familiarized with frontline CS support and back office operations
  • Strong knowledge of AIR processes and policies, as well as OTA procedures
  • Excellent communication skills and able to work in a dynamic, fast changing environment
  • Keeps a problem-solving approach focused on customer satisfaction
  • Capable of assessing priorities/urgency levels and criteria to monitor queues
  • Fluent English level (reading, writing and speaking)

Nice to have:

German or Spanish a plus but not essential
